当我尝试通过在桌面上双击文件夹(和垃圾桶)来打开它们时,什么也没有发生。但是,当我右键单击该文件夹时,选择“使用其他应用程序打开”,然后选择Nautilus,它将正常打开。我认为这可能与默认文件管理器有关?(我可以打开通常不是文件夹的其他文件)
当我尝试通过在桌面上双击文件夹(和垃圾桶)来打开它们时,什么也没有发生。但是,当我右键单击该文件夹时,选择“使用其他应用程序打开”,然后选择Nautilus,它将正常打开。我认为这可能与默认文件管理器有关?(我可以打开通常不是文件夹的其他文件)
Answers:
我的系统是Ubuntu 17.10。
5分钟前我才遇到这个问题。这是我的解决方案。
只需安装gnome-tweak
sudo apt install gnome-tweak-tool
然后关闭并打开桌面中的某些选项。像显示图标一样打开和关闭。然后,似乎一切都刷新了,一切又恢复了!
重新安装nautilus不能解决问题。我尝试了许多其他操作,例如重置dconf和重新安装gnome-tweak-tool等,但没有任何帮助。就我而言,问题是由于另一个桌面上的FileManager dbus服务残留导致的,我认为这可能会干扰默认桌面。
解决此问题的步骤:
# 1. Look for the residue:
cd /usr/share/dbus-1/services
ls | grep File
# 2. you will get something like:
org.freedesktop.FileManager1.service
org.gnome.FileRoller.ArchiveManager1.service
org.gnome.FileRoller.service
org.mate.freedesktop.FileManager1.service
# 3. delete the unused file manager service
sudo rm -f org.mate.freedesktop.FileManager1.service
要知道是否存在相同的问题,可以执行以下操作:
1.终止nautilus-desktop在终端中再次运行它。(通过这种方式,您可以从nautilus服务中查看日志)2.尝试打开桌面上存在的任何文件夹并查找错误:无法打开桌面上的文件夹,freedesktop总线未准备好
3.如果您看到的是完全相同的问题并可以通过上述修复步骤解决。
问题:错误:无法在桌面上打开文件夹,freedesktop总线未准备好
来源:https://gitlab.gnome.org/GNOME/nautilus/issues/872
Open with
org.mate.freedesktop.FileManager1.service
然后重新启动PC(由于某些原因,重新启动Nautilus还不够),我终于可以再次打开桌面文件夹和垃圾桶了。在我这样做之前,单击文件夹图标或垃圾桶将只显示在我的/ var / log / syslog中:nautilus-deskto[1854]: cannot open folder on desktop, freedesktop bus not ready
对我最有效的解决方案是使用以下终端命令:
sudo apt-get purge nautilus
sudo apt-get install nautilus
nautilus --check
running nautilus_self_check_directory
。
我知道这不是解决问题的直接方法(我也是),但是我的选择是完全安装另一个文件管理器。我选择了尼莫。这是您如何在Nautilus中代替Nautilus(此处的罪魁祸首)集成Nemo的方法。
然后,如果要让Nemo在桌面上显示标准图标,例如“家庭”,“计算机”,“网络”,“ Recicle Bin”等,则需要启用一些设置。我非常确定您可以在终端中执行此操作,但是我选择安装GUI“ dconf-tools”
sudo apt-get install dconf-tools
然后通过发出启动GUI
dconf-editor
您需要更改的设置位于“ / org / nemo / desktop”中。他们非常自我说明。
我希望这对您有用。
问题是旧的xfce安装或软件包“ exo-utils”。删除“ exo-utils”。这是一个众所周知的老问题:
码:
sudo apt-get remove --purge exo-utils
一切都按预期进行。
exo-utils thunar thunar-archive-plugin thunar-media-tags-plugin thunar-volman xfce4 xfce4-cpufreq-plugin xfce4-cpugraph-plugin xfce4-goodies xfce4-mailwatch-plugin xfce4-notes-plugin xfce4-panel xfce4-panel-dev xfce4-places-plugin xfce4-quicklauncher-plugin xfce4-sensors-plugin xfce4-terminal xfce4-timer-plugin xfce4-verve-plugin xfce4-weather-plugin xfdesktop4 xubuntu-core xubuntu-desktop
。看来我至少需要其中一些。
Package 'exo-utils' is not installed, so not removed
您可以通过运行以下命令来更新用于打开Nautilus文件夹的默认应用程序。
xdg-mime default nautilus.desktop inode/directory application/x-gnome-saved-search